NORTHWEST MARINE TECHNOLOGY, INC. Government Contract #140F0S26F0009

NORTHWEST MARINE TECHNOLOGY, INC. was awarded a contract with the United States Government for $566,775.00. The contract was awarded by the agency office FWS, OVER SAT G/S, which is a division with the U.S. Fish and Wildlife Service within the Department of the Interior.

Summary of Award

The recipient of the federal contract is Northwest Marine Technology, Inc., based in Anacortes, Washington. They are a U.S.-owned small business specializing in manufacturing nonferrous base metal wire. The contract, funded by the Department of the Interior's U.S. Fish and Wildlife Service, is for coded wire tags and is worth $566,775. There are no transactions listed, indicating a new contract.
